Average 2 Bedroom Rent in Southwark 2026
A 2 bedroom property in Southwark rents for an average of £2,348 per month as of August 2026, +5.4% on a year earlier. That is 61.5% of median local full-time pay.
Southwark is the 24th cheapest of 32 London boroughs for this size. Updated 2026-09-18.
What that costs relative to local pay
A 2 bedroom in Southwark against what people living in Southwark actually earn.
How to read this. Earnings are gross — before tax and National Insurance — so the share of take-home pay is materially higher. The earnings figure is for 2024, the latest year GLA London Datastore publishes, while the rent figure is current; pay has risen since, so the true present-day ratio is somewhat lower than shown. Both are medians for people living in the area, not for jobs located there.

The step up from a one-bed in Southwark
A 2 bedroom in Southwark costs 25.2% more than a one-bed here, against 26.8% across London as a whole. Trading up is a gentler jump here than the London norm, which can make Southwark better value for sharers and families than its headline rent suggests.

Common questions
How much is a 2 bedroom in Southwark?
A 2 bedroom property in Southwark rents for an average of £2,348 per month as of August 2026, according to the ONS Price Index of Private Rents — +5.4% compared with a year earlier.
Is a 2 bedroom in Southwark affordable on a local salary?
At £2,348 a month against median gross full-time pay of £3,815 for people living in Southwark, rent takes 61.5% of gross earnings. The commonly used affordability guideline is 30%. Note that earnings are before tax and National Insurance, and the earnings figure is for 2024.
How much has 2 bedroom rent risen in Southwark?
A 2 bedroom in Southwark has gone from £1,739 in 2021 to £2,348 today — up £609 a month, or 35%, in five years.
Is a 2 bedroom in Southwark cheaper than the London average?
No. It costs £116 a month more than the London average of £2,232, ranking 24th cheapest of 32 boroughs (August 2026).
